[QUOTE="Deleted member 25294, post: 1513144"] I bought a Stone Glacier X curve pack with the minimalist dry bag this past spring. I've had the opportunity to pack two Elk and a Muley out with it this year, and it's a really great pack. The Bulls were a 3 mile pack through steep rugged terrain, and the Muley was 2 miles and I got him in one trip. My favorite part is that it's super light and extremely tough, it stays close to the spine when loaded and wont shift around when climbing over blow down. The rifle sling works good if you're not in a hurry to get your gun out. I called in and talked to the guys there and they were really good to deal with, FYI they give a 20 percent discount to military and veterans.
